SD Group looking to turn a rail line to a tourist attraction

TYNDALL, S.D.(WNAX)- Replacing a rail line with a tourist attraction is the goal of a southeast South Dakota group.

Ron Wagner of Tyndall is Co-Chair of the “Tabor to Platte Rails to Trail Association.”

He says they are eyeing transforming seventy five miles of the idle rail line and have approached the legislature.

Wagner says they would like to see it used like an existing Black Hills trail.

Wagner says they are working on funding and design.

The line is still owned by the state and has rail and ties that would have to be removed.
